5. Maintenance

Warning ! Electric shock !
V Disconnect the pump from the mains before working on it.
Clean water feature insert

1. Unscrew nozzle pipe.
2. Unscrew water feature insert and remove from nozzle pipe.
3. Clean nozzle pipe and water feature insert in clean water.
Clean filter housing :
1. Take water feature pump out of the water.

Clean the filter of the pond
Light soiling :
edge controller:
v Clean the filter surface of the pond edge controller under
water.
Heavy soiling :
1. Disconnect the pond edge controller from the hose underwater
to prevent air from being drawn in.
2. Take pond edge controller out of the water, open and clean.
3. Reconnect the pond edge controller to the hose under water.
